Much-loved ready-to-drink (RTD) brand returns to UK stores and hits bars in time for summer

In response to the strong demand from a new generation of consumers for RTDs with a fruit-forward taste, Bacardi is bringing BREEZER back to the UK.

Sales of Flavoured Alcoholic Beverages (FABs), which are valued at over £300M* in the UK, account for nearly half of the growing RTD category and a name as recognised as BREEZER for quality and taste will help drive the category’s growth even further.

“We know there is a lot of love for BREEZER in the UK, and we are confident a new generation of consumers will fall in love with the new BREEZER,” says Steve Young, Business Unit Director for Bacardi in the UK & Ireland. “RTDs are booming, however, the FAB category could do with a bit more excitement. By bringing back BREEZER we’re definitely putting the fruity taste into FAB.

The original BACARDÍ BREEZER was first launched in 1990 and in the UK it quickly became a nationwide phenomenon. Now, BREEZER is back in a big way with three new flavours: Zesty Orange, Zingy Lime and Crisp Watermelon.

“The early response from our trade partners has been overwhelmingly positive,” says Steve. “Everyone is excited to see BREEZER back for the summer!”

The new BREEZER is expected to appeal to two distinct groups of consumers. First, Gen Z, a generation of consumers new to BREEZER, who will love the fruit flavours and the convenience of enjoying them wherever they might be – whether it’s at summer festivals, house parties or casual get-togethers. And the second group will be those very familiar with BREEZER who have happy memories of the good times they spent enjoying bottles of BACARDÍ BREEZER with friends.

BREEZER has an Alcohol By Volume (ABV) of 3.4 percent and will be available in 27.5cl glass bottles in bars and stores nationwide from June.
